CORONA VIRUS

The entire world has been watching the journey of this deadly virus. We all heard about the beginning of the pandemic in China. I, probably along with many others, did not, at that time, think about it reaching America.

Folks are trying so hard to be prepared and safe, but so many are going overboard by emptying out store shelves etc. There will not be a food shortage, but people are filling up their shopping carts to the brim.

Working in the medical field my entire career has taught me about Universal Precautions. Universal Precautions is all about prevention of infection and hand washing etc. It is a very successful technique that works so well.

I started a self-quarantine today with some resistance. I do not want to be home for a minimum of two weeks, but my managers and co-workers are so supportive. Being in the age category that is at the highest risk, it probably is the correct step to take at this time. I am such an independent soul and, if I had my way, I would still be at work. Although that likely is not the best option.

Hopefully, we all will look back at this time with some jokes and laughs. I wish the best for each one of us. All, please be safe and stay calm.
